Workshop - Sunday 18th May, 2008 - 10am to 5pm

“Families (and how to survive them)”

Facilitated by Jill Reynolds & Bruce Greenhalgh



This workshop will focus on the family as the early arena in which each child creates his or her own personality. We will look at different factors within the family, such as atmosphere, myths, motifs and values, which form the backdrop for each unique creation. We will also discover how perceived position in the family, masculine protest and organ inferiority play a role. The workshop aims to provide a broad perspective by addressing the roles of grandparents and carers, and providing historic and multi-cultural elements. We will also look at different parenting styles and discuss issues such as natural and logical consequences as a form of discipline and Dreikurs’ mistaken goals of misbehaviour.

Throughout this experimental workshop we will also incorporate other important Adlerian ideas, such as that as humans we are socially embedded, that we have a bias in the way we see ourselves and our world, that our behaviour has purpose and a goal, and that we are whole and unique individuals demonstrating a particular pattern of life (lifestyle).
